There is a store about half a mile from here that I’m really going to miss when we move. It was once a garage, but the fellow that ran it retired from that line of work and turned it into a store. It has a little bit of everything, mostly overstocks and such of food and hardware, but you can find all sorts of stuff in there.

It’s not very well organized, so you have to look around to find stuff. There are bungee cords, pet supplies, weight loss pills and candies all within close proximity to one another. But the deals are great. I go down there pretty often to get paper cups from restaurants that have gone out of business, which he sells for $1 a run. Try finding disposable cups that cheap at the grocery store.

I hope we don’t have to move so far away that it’s too much trouble to come out and shop there. That’s one of many things I would miss about this area.
